Vidarbha’s Karun Nair has turned heads with his top-level batting in the ongoing Vijay Hazare Trophy 2024-25. It is not going to be exaggeration to say that he is in his peak form. His performance in domestic cricket has shattered records, and caused rumours to rise for his selection in the Champions Trophy squad.
The 33-year-old has a dream to represent India once again at the international level. He shared his commitment to focus on each individual innings, which will ensure he gives his best in each match.
“The dream is always to play for the country. So, yes, the dream is still alive. That’s the reason we play this game, to play for your country. So, the one and only goal was to play for the country. I think this is my third comeback (laughs). And I need to keep doing what I am doing at the moment. Keep scoring runs whenever I can in every single game that I play. That’s the most that I can do. Everything else is not in my control,” Karun was quoted as saying by PTI.
“But till it (selection) happens, it’s just a dream. It’s still not there yet. But again, like I said, I would like to focus on one innings at a time,” he added.
Nair was further asked to provide the specific changes that he did to achieve his current level of success. He gave the credit of his improved performance only to him consistently doing hard work, which made it clear that he has not done anything in a different manner.
“I’ve not done anything differently. There is no secret. I think it’s just years of hard work and persistence, you know, the coming together of all of it. And probably you can say, taking each day as a new one and making sure that I respect every single innings that I play,” Karun further said.
